The Los Angeles Film Critics have added their collective voice to the debate on the year’s best film.

The LA critics were split between the space odyssey Gravity and the futuristic romance Her.

Gravity‘s Alfonso Cuaron was also named Best Director.

There were other dual winners. Best actress honours were shared by Cate Blanchett for Woody Allen’s Blue Jasmine, and 19-year-old Adele Exarchopoulos for Blue Is the Warmest Color.

Bruce Dern got to keep the Best Actor award all to himself for Nebraska.

There is no clear favourite so far this year. Five sets of critics have come up with four favourite films: American Hustle, Her, 12 Years a Slave, and Gravity.

But there seems to a consensus developing in the documentary category. The Los Angeles critics have joined other groups in picking Stories We Tell by Toronto’s Sarah Polley as Best Documentary.
